India has achieved a global healthcare milestone by launching the world’s first doctor-led, AI-driven continuous healthcare ecosystem that enables comprehensive monitoring of patients while they remain in the comfort and safety of their homes. This revolutionary system represents a fundamental shift in how medical care is delivered, moving from reactive hospital-based treatment to proactive home-based health surveillance.
What is iLive Connect?
Developed by iLive Connect, this innovative system functions as a sophisticated medical surveillance network that constantly tracks vital health parameters and alerts doctors to early warning signs of illness or physiological deterioration. The technology creates a seamless bridge between patients, their families, and medical professionals, ensuring that healthcare delivery continues uninterrupted outside traditional hospital settings.
At the first indication of a potentially harmful physiological change or concerning health trend, doctors stationed at a central medical command centre immediately notify the patient and their family within just two minutes, along with clear, actionable guidance on immediate steps to take. This rapid response capability mirrors the kind of intensive monitoring typically available only in hospital intensive care units.
How the Technology Works
The FDA-approved and CE-certified device consists of a lightweight chest-worn biosensor patch that is seamlessly linked to a wearable wristband, creating a comprehensive health monitoring system. This advanced wearable technology continuously captures critical health data including two-lead electrocardiogram (ECG) readings, heart rate measurements, respiratory rate patterns, oxygen saturation levels (SpO2), body temperature fluctuations, blood pressure trends, physical activity levels, and heart rate variability metrics.
All collected data is transmitted wirelessly and securely to a cloud-based platform where it undergoes real-time analysis by medical professionals at the command centre. This continuous data stream provides doctors with unprecedented visibility into a patient’s health status, enabling them to identify subtle changes that might otherwise go unnoticed until they develop into serious medical emergencies.
Doctor-Led Continuous Monitoring
According to Dr Rahul Chandola, founder of iLive Connect and an experienced cardiothoracic surgeon, the technology enables predictive monitoring that allows for early detection of illnesses and timely medical intervention. This proactive approach significantly reduces the need for admission to hospitals, helping patients maintain their quality of life while receiving expert medical oversight.
Dr Viveka Kumar, senior interventional cardiologist and co-founder of iLive Connect, described the system as the world’s first doctor-led AI healthcare ecosystem that effectively brings an ICU-like facility directly into a patient’s home environment. He emphasized that medical decisions within this system are based on the continuous flow of accurate data, allowing doctors to identify subtle physiological changes such as prolonged sleep deprivation, early cardiac instability, or metabolic imbalances long before clinical symptoms become apparent to patients or their families.
This early warning capability helps prevent medical emergencies and repeated hospital admissions, which are often costly, disruptive, and stressful for patients and their loved ones. The system empowers doctors to intervene at the optimal moment, when treatment is most effective and before conditions escalate into crisis situations requiring emergency hospitalization.
Clinical Outcomes and Effectiveness
The clinical effectiveness of the iLive Connect system has been validated through rigorous observational research. A comprehensive 10-week study involving 410 patients using the iLive Connect technology recorded an impressive 76 per cent reduction in repeated hospital admissions. This dramatic improvement in patient outcomes was achieved through early detection of complications related to cardiac conditions, blood pressure instability, metabolic disorders, and post-discharge health risks.
These results demonstrate that continuous, AI-assisted monitoring combined with expert medical oversight can dramatically improve patient outcomes while simultaneously reducing the burden on hospital systems. The technology has proven particularly valuable in managing chronic conditions that require ongoing attention and frequent adjustments to treatment protocols.
Who Benefits Most from This Technology?
The system has proven particularly effective for several vulnerable patient populations. Senior citizens, who often have multiple chronic conditions and may live alone or far from medical facilities, benefit enormously from the constant monitoring and rapid response capabilities. Patients with chronic illnesses such as heart disease, diabetes, respiratory conditions, and hypertension can maintain better health outcomes through continuous oversight and early intervention.
Perhaps most critically, the system provides essential support for patients recently discharged from hospitals during the critical transition period when hospital care ends and home recovery begins. This post-discharge phase is statistically the most vulnerable time for patients, when complications often develop but may not be detected until they become severe enough to require emergency readmission.
By providing continuous monitoring during this critical window, iLive Connect helps ensure smooth transitions from hospital to home, catching potential problems early and enabling timely interventions that keep patients healthy and out of the hospital.
